Abstract

The utility model discloses a three-dimensional heating and cooking device, and relates to the technical field of kitchen appliances. The problems that the hardness degrees of food in a cooking cavity are different, and condensate water in a cover body flows back are solved. The three-dimensional heating and cooking device comprises a pot body and the cover body, an inner pot is arranged in the pot body, the cover body and the inner pot are sealed to form the cooking cavity, and an electromagnetic coil is arranged on the cover body. A permeability magnetic part is arranged below the electromagnetic coil, the electromagnetic coil generates an alternating magnetic field so that the permeability magnetic part can generate a vortex, and the permeability magnetic part emits heat and radiates heat to the cooking cavity. The food in the cooking cavity is subjected to heat radiation in an all-dimensional mode, an obvious function on improving the food cooking effect is achieved, and meanwhile the problem that the condensate water flows back is effectively solved.

Background technology
Culinary cuisine utensil is as electric cooker, electric pressure pot etc., generally can be below interior pot or sidewall be provided with bottom heating device, bottom heating device can be heat-generating disc or electromagnetic wire coil etc.In the time of cooking food, due to interior pot bottom and sidewall institute received heat many, the food materials of pressing close to are with it more softening, and be positioned at top or middle food materials relatively hard; If in the time of the food materials such as cooked rice or cake, because having a large amount of steam, cooking process produces, can generate a large amount of condensed waters in lid inner side as do not discharged in time, condensing drip drops on rice or cake surface, has a strong impact on food mouthfeel.

Detailed description of the invention
Below in conjunction with the accompanying drawing in the utility model embodiment, the technical scheme in the utility model embodiment is clearly and completely described, obviously, described embodiment is only the utility model part embodiment, instead of whole embodiment.Based on the embodiment in the utility model, those of ordinary skill in the art are not making the every other embodiment obtaining under creative work prerequisite, all belong to the scope of the utility model protection.
Shown in seeing figures.1.and.2, the utility model proposes a kind of three-dimensional heating cooking apparatus, comprise pot body 1 and lid 2, in described pot body 1, be provided with interior pot 3, described lid 2 forms cooking cavity with interior pot 3 sealings, in order to realize, cooking cavity is carried out to 3 D stereo heating, avoid occurring the problem of the interior food materials soft or hard degree varies of pot or condensate return, on described lid 2, be provided with solenoid 4, described solenoid 4 belows are provided with magnetic conductive part 5, thereby described solenoid 4 produces alternating magnetic field makes magnetic conductive part 5 produce eddy current, described magnetic conductive part 5 generates heat and to cooking cavity radiations heat energy.
Magnetic conductive part 5 described in the utility model can be disc-shaped or other polygon sheet permeability magnetic materials, and its diameter is not more than interior pot 3 diameters, by the form of pivot or Elastic buckle, magnetic conductive part 5 is fixed on lid 2.Because permeability magnetic material price is higher, the surface area of magnetic conductive part 5 more can cause cost to raise, and in order to reduce costs, a heat-conducting piece 6 can be set below solenoid 4, and described magnetic conductive part 5 is fixed on described heat-conducting piece 6.Heat-conducting piece 6 is selected the better and good metal material of ductility of heat conductivity, as aluminum metal or aluminium alloy etc., magnetic conductive part 5 is fixed on heat-conducting piece 6 partial lateral faces and the below of corresponding solenoid 4, produce eddy-current heating by magnetic conductive part 5 heat be passed to heat-conducting piece 6 fast, then by heat-conducting piece 6 by heat downward radiation to cooking cavity.
Can be fixed on by embedded mode on heat-conducting piece 6 at magnetic conductive part 5 described in the utility model one embodiment, described magnetic conductive part 5 is the metal stretching nets with high ductibility, described metal stretching net comprises magnetic conduction twine, and magnetic conduction twine is cross-linked, described metal stretching net can adopt colds pressing or heat pressing process is crimped on the relevant position of aluminium sheet in advance, and with the common drawing and forming of the aluminium sheet magnetic conduction heat-conducting piece that is disc-shaped, described metal stretching net is embedded in heat-conducting piece 6.In drawing and forming process, because metal stretching net and aluminium sheet stretch simultaneously, the phenomenon of having avoided well the magnetic conductive part that causes because of bi-material extensibility difference and heat-conducting piece to pop.
Being provided with mesh on magnetic conductive part 5 described in another embodiment of the utility model, after the material deformation of heat-conducting piece 6, can clamp-on in mesh, to magnetic conductive part 5 is composite and fixed to the surface of heat-conducting piece 6 near solenoid 4.For magnetic conductive part 5 being fixed on heat-conducting piece 6 more securely, described in the present embodiment, the mesh of magnetic conductive part 5 forms by punching press, the mesh of punching press forms chamfering in the outside of magnetic conductive part 5, after the material deformation of heat-conducting piece 6, be squeezed into the chamfering place of mesh, make the material at chamfering place can strain magnetic conductive part 5, ensure magnetic conductive part 5 difficult drop-offs.In addition, in the present embodiment, the mesh of punching press forms flange in the inner side of magnetic conductive part 5, can be embedded into the material internal of heat-conducting piece 6 by flange, makes magnetic conductive part 5 fixing more firm.
Can be square, rhombus, ellipse or other shapes at the mesh of magnetic conductive part 5 described in the utility model embodiment.Described magnetic conductive part 5 is not limited to the above-mentioned embedding of mentioning or complex method with heat-conducting piece 6 fixed forms, any can be by mode fixed to magnetic conductive part 5 and heat-conducting piece 6 all in protection domain of the present utility model.
Made by ferrite steel plate or low carbon steel plate at magnetic conductive part 5 described in the utility model, because magnetic conductive part 5 contacts with water in hot environment for a long time, get rusty easily and affect outward appearance, can be covered with antirust coat in described magnetic conductive part 5 outsides, antirust coat can adopt dust, the technique such as plastic-blasting, enamel or Tao Jing.
Solenoid 4 of the present utility model is arranged in lid 2, corresponding to the top of magnetic conductive part 5, can be at the interior wire coil bracket that arranges of lid 2, wire coil bracket is provided with the winding slot 23 of coiling solenoid 4, and wire coil bracket is fixed on cover inner side or liner 22 tops by the mode of screw or buckle.Equally also winding slot 23 can be set directly on cover inner side or liner 22, inventor can rationally arrange according to the concrete structure of cooking apparatus.
Because described solenoid 4 is arranged on the cover or liner 22 of lid 2, and cover or liner 22 are all generally plastic materials, cannot electromagnetic radiation shielding, in order to prevent magnetic dispersion, be provided with antimagnetic leakage circle 7 in the peripheral correspondence of solenoid 4 of the present utility model, the diameter of antimagnetic leakage circle 7 is greater than solenoid 4 diameters.The concrete fixed form of antimagnetic leakage circle 7 need be in conjunction with the fixed form setting of solenoid 4, as solenoid 4 is wound on wire coil bracket, the draw-in groove 24 of fixing antimagnetic leakage circle 7 can be set in wire coil bracket winding slot periphery, antimagnetic leakage circle 7 is fixed in draw-in groove 24, and draw-in groove 24 can intermittently arrange; As solenoid 4 is directly wound on cover inner side or liner 22 tops, the draw-in groove 24 of fixing antimagnetic leakage circle 7 can be arranged on to corresponding winding slot 23 peripheries.Arranging of the utility model antimagnetic leakage circle 7 can effectively reduce electromagnetic radiation, reaches good Magnetic Shielding Effectiveness.
In the utility model, mention a kind of three-dimensional heating cooking apparatus, as electric pressure pot, electric cooker etc., the lid of described electric pressure pot also comprises inner cap, described inner cap and interior pot sealing form cooking cavity, described heat-conducting piece is inner cap, in described magnetic conductive part is fixed on, covers, and described inner cap is aluminum metal or aluminium alloy or stainless steel inner cap, described magnetic conductive part is similar to the fixed form of heat-conducting piece to the aforementioned magnetic conductive part of mentioning to the fixed form of inner cap, and this section is not described in detail.Certainly inner cap also can directly be stretched and obtain by permeability magnetic material, magnetic conduction inner cap produce eddy-current heating and by heat directly to cooking cavity radiation.
